Anhui University (AHU), a prominent comprehensive institution in Hefei, Anhui Province, China, organizes its Anhui University faculties into a hierarchical structure typical of leading Chinese universities. At the top is the university president, supported by a Communist Party secretary and several vice presidents who oversee broad areas like academic affairs, research, international cooperation, and administration. Below this leadership, AHU operates 25 schools and colleges—often referred to as faculties at Anhui University—each led by a dean and housing multiple departments focused on teaching, research, and innovation.
These Anhui University academic divisions span disciplines from humanities to sciences and engineering. For instance, the School of Chemistry and Chemical Engineering excels in materials science and boasts national key labs, while the School of Physics drives quantum research with state-of-the-art facilities. The School of Life Sciences emphasizes biotechnology, and the School of Computer Science and Technology advances AI and big data, reflecting AHU's research faculties strengths. Other key units include the School of Foreign Languages for linguistics, School of Economics and Management for business studies, and the newly established School of Medicine for health sciences. Departments within schools handle specialized curricula, faculty recruitment, and projects, often collaborating on interdisciplinary programs like Anhui University's environmental science initiatives.

Anhui University (AHU), located in Hefei, Anhui Province, boasts robust research faculties driving innovation across diverse academic divisions. As a Project 211 university and part of China's Double First-Class Construction initiative, its faculties excel in physics, chemistry, materials science, biology, and computer science, contributing to national priorities like quantum technology and sustainable development.
In the School of Physics and Optoelectronic Engineering, researchers lead in atomic and molecular physics, hosting the Anhui Province Key Laboratory of Optical Information Materials. Faculty members have secured over 100 National Natural Science Foundation of China (NSFC) grants annually, producing 500+ high-impact publications yearly in journals like Physical Review Letters. This work impacts quantum computing and laser technology, with patents exceeding 200 since 2020.
The School of Chemistry and Chemical Engineering shines in analytical chemistry (ESI top 1% globally), focusing on nanomaterials and environmental analysis. Impacts include breakthroughs in pollutant detection, aiding China's carbon neutrality goals, with faculty achievements like 50+ SCI papers per year and collaborations with CAS institutes.
Biology and ecology faculties at Anhui University advance biodiversity conservation through the Key Laboratory of Anhui Province for Conservation and Utilization of Biodiversity Resources, influencing policy with data from field studies in the Yangtze River basin. Computer science faculties pioneer AI and big data, supporting smart city projects in Hefei.

Anhui University (AHU), located in Hefei, Anhui Province, China, actively promotes Anhui University interdisciplinary programs and inter-faculty collaborations to drive innovation in higher education and research. Inter-faculty collaborations refer to partnerships across academic divisions—such as the School of Physical Science, College of Chemistry and Chemical Engineering, and School of Computer Science and Technology—where faculty members from different departments pool expertise, resources, and funding to address multifaceted challenges like sustainable energy, artificial intelligence (AI), and advanced materials. This approach aligns with China's national "Double First-Class" initiative, which encourages universities to build world-class disciplines through cross-disciplinary efforts.
A prime example is the joint research between AHU's School of Physics and College of Information Science and Technology on optoelectronic devices and photonics, supported by the Anhui Provincial Key Laboratory of Intelligent Interaction and its Applications. These collaborations have yielded over 50 high-impact publications in journals like ACS Nano in recent years and secured National Natural Science Foundation of China (NSFC) grants exceeding 150 million RMB in 2023 alone. Benefits for faculty include access to shared state-of-the-art facilities, such as the High-Performance Computing Center and the Anhui University Analysis and Test Center, which provide advanced tools like electron microscopes and supercomputers unavailable in single departments.
Additionally, AHU's Interdisciplinary Innovation Teams program facilitates joint graduate supervision, co-authored grants, and international exchanges, enhancing career mobility for researchers and professors. Considering a faculty position at Anhui University (AHU)? The university offers compelling grants and benefits that make it an attractive destination for researchers and professors worldwide. As a key provincial university in Hefei, Anhui Province, AHU provides substantial research funding through national programs like the National Natural Science Foundation of China (NSFC) and Anhui Provincial Natural Science Foundation. In recent years, AHU faculty have secured over 1.2 billion RMB in research grants annually, supporting cutting-edge work in physics, chemistry, life sciences, and materials science—key strengths of Anhui University research faculties.
New hires, especially overseas talents, benefit from generous startup packages. Associate professors can receive up to 500,000 RMB in initial research funds, while full professors and leading experts under programs like the "Anhui Provincial High-level Talent Introduction Plan" get 1-3 million RMB, plus housing subsidies and relocation support. These perks help you establish your lab quickly without financial hurdles. Sabbatical leaves are available through international exchange programs, allowing faculty to collaborate with global partners at institutions in the US, Europe, or Australia for 6-12 months, often with full salary and travel stipends.
Employment perks extend beyond funding: comprehensive "five insurances and one fund" coverage (pension, medical, unemployment, work injury, maternity insurance, and housing provident fund), annual health checkups, and on-campus housing options at preferential rates. For families, AHU offers spouse employment assistance and children's schooling support in Hefei's international communities.
